Abstract

A method has been developed for the determination of epoxidized soybean oil (ESBO) in oily foods stored in glass jars with metal lids using gas chromatography-mass spectrometry (GC-MS). ESBO and its internal standard (cis, cis-11,12; 14,15-diepoxyeicosanoate) were isolated from the matrix by transesterification process. The developed method showed good linear dynamic range between 0.7-20 mu g mL(-1) with coefficients of determination (R-2) > 0.9968 and acceptable limit of detection and limit of quantitation of 7 and 23 mg kg(-1), respectively, based on linearity calculations. Analyte recoveries were 90.84 +/- 27.24% for low concentration, 78.05 +/- 11.59% for medium concentration and 99.23 +/- 10.20% for high concentration. This first fully validated GC-MS method was successfully applied for the determination of ESBO in foods stored in glass jar with metal lid. Among the 31 food samples studied, 6 samples were found to exceed the specific migration limit of 60 mg kg(-1) (based on EU Directive 2002/72/EC). The developed method is thus potentially useful for routine analysis for the determination of ESBO.
